    92-year-old freight company turns rival bankruptcy into profit

    August 5, 2026 // Yellow collapsed in August 2023 under a mountain of debt and a bitter dispute with the Teamsters union, in what industry observers called the largest trucking bankruptcy in American history, according to NPR. Yellow had taken $700 million in pandemic-era federal loans just three years earlier, according to CNBC. Customers had already started routing freight away from Yellow in the weeks before the filing, wary of a looming strike that never fully materialized.

    Shakeup Of Teamsters Local 492 In New Mexico Continues As Hollywood’s Teamsters Local 399 Takes Over Its Film Jurisdiction

    August 31, 2022 // Their resignations come in the wake of last week’s announcement, first reported by Deadline, that following an investigation and audit of Local 492’s financial records, the executive board of the International Brotherhood of Teamsters had transferred Local 492’s jurisdiction over film and TV production in the state to Hollywood’s Teamsters Local 399. Sources tell Deadline that prior to the takeover, Local 492’s movie division had been run like a “dictatorship” in a state that has become a major production hub thanks to its generous tax incentives program. Local 399 has long preserved its jurisdiction over film and television work in the 13 Western States through its “Black Book” agreement with the Alliance of Motion Picture and Television Producers.
